What it is
Minna de Bokujō Monogatari was browser-based and was the only online version of the Bokujō Monogatari / Harvest Moon series. It was only available in Japanese, aside from unofficial translations in both Indonesian, under Harvest Moon: Indonesia by Prodigy Infinitech, and Thai (under Bubble Farm Online). The game was free to play, although like most other free-to-play browser games, the player had the option of spending real money for extra items/abilities.
The server was shut down on October 1, 2012, making the game impossible to play.
The premise
The gameplay of Minna de Bokujō Monogatari was very different than previous Harvest Moon games. There was no town, no NPCs, and no friendship/marriage. The game instead had events run in real time (i.e. It takes 2 minutes to grow a turnip). Instead of the player doing all the work themselves, they would delegate the task of growing crops and attending to animals to various harvest sprites.
The player was assigned to complete quests assigned by the Harvest Goddess in order to earn gold, resources and more harvest sprites.
